Transaction 81f27119141fd443e05ec21025df853287a1c48a0aa36d96d14b31eae053b11b
1 Input
1 Output
-
81f27119141fd443e05ec21025df853287a1c48a0aa36d96d14b31eae053b11b:0
- value
- 2344595290090
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 04df680e6c01c8a07af2a9a22dce7236da0893d8ac6e3edeb9d03643098027d1
- address
- ltc1gqn0ksrnvq8y2q7hj4x3zmnnjxmdq3y7c43hrah4e6qmyxzvqylgscherfu